Claims
- 1. A pencil slat, comprising:
- (A) about 38% to 75% of wet-laid recycled cellulose fibers recovered from recycled materials selected from the group consisting of recycled papers, linters, rags and mixtures thereof;
- (B) about 10% to 30% of organic, particulate filler selected from the group consisting of corn cob flour, corn starch, rice hull flour, nut shell flour, fruit pit flour, wood flour, cork dust and mixtures thereof;
- (C) a sufficient amount of thermosetting binder to provide rigidity to the pencil slat and within the range of about 10% to 35%, said binder being selected from the group consisting of phenolic resins, melamine resins, urea-formaldehyde resins, epoxy resins and mixtures thereof; and
- (D) a sufficient amount of lubricating agent to allow a pencil made with said slat to be smoothly sharpened and within the range of about 2% to 15%, said lubricating agent being selected from the group consisting of polyethylene powder, wax, talc, stearates, fatty acids and mixtures thereof.
- 2. The pencil slat of claim 1 wherein the cellulose fibers are recovered from recycled papers, the filler is selected from the group consisting of wood flour, cork dust and mixtures thereof, the binder is a phenolic resin, and the lubricating agent is selected from the group consisting of wax, stearic acid and mixtures thereof.
- 3. The pencil slat of claim 2 wherein the waterproofing agent is wood rosin.
- 4. The pencil slat of claim 2 wherein the papers are selected from the group consisting of recycled newspapers, corrugated boxes, cardboard, kraft papers and mixtures thereof.
- 5. The pencil slat of claim 1 further including a dye.
- 6. The pencil slat of claim 1 wherein the binder contains phenolic resin.
- 7. The pencil slat of claim 1 further containing a retention aid.
- 8. The pencil slat of claim 7 wherein the retention aid is a polyamide resin.
- 9. The pencil slat of claim 1 having machinability and low moisture absorption at least substantially equal to a pencil slat made of natural incense cedar wood.
- 10. A pencil made of pencil slats as defined in claim 1.
- 11. The pencil of claim 10 having sharpening characteristics at least substantially equal to a pencil made of natural incense cedar wood.
- 12. The pencil slat of claim 1, including a sufficient amount of a waterproofing agent to reduce water absorption of the slat such that dimensional stability thereof is preserved and within the range of about 0.4% to 1.5%, said waterproofing agent being selected from the group consisting of wood rosin and silicone-based water repellents.
